Traveling can be more affordable than ever before if you plan your vacation in advance. Thanks to significant discounts on airfare and accommodation, you can enjoy a vacation in the most beautiful parts of Europe without spending a lot of money.

Travel expert Tom Church has shared his list of the top 10 inexpensive vacation destinations in 2025. According to him, booking tickets in advance allows you to find really good deals.

Budapest

This is the most attractive destination, according to Tom Church. This city impresses with its architecture, rich history, and unique atmosphere. Special attention should be paid to the ruined bars, such as Szimpla Kert. The expert advises visiting this city between January 11-18, as tourists can save 30% on airfare.

Amsterdam

The city offers a lot of opportunities for recreation. Here you can stroll along picturesque canals, visit famous museums, and enjoy delicious local cuisine.

Palma

The largest city of the Spanish autonomous community of the Balearic Islands on the island of Mallorca is an ideal option for beach lovers. This sunny town on the island of Mallorca will delight its guests with clean beaches, delicious food, and lively nightlife.

Lisbon, Portugal

A charming city on seven hills with a rich history and delicious cuisine. This city with the famous Mercado de Campo de Ourique delicatessen is best visited between February 2-9.

Madrid, Spain

The Spanish capital will delight you with its lively atmosphere, numerous museums, and the famous El Rastro market. If you plan a trip between February 23 and March 4, you can save up to 70%.

Oslo, Norway

This city is ideal for nature lovers. Be sure to visit Vigeland Park and the Sculpture Park, which is an open-air exhibition of extraordinary Norwegian art. Choose a vacation date from March 1 to March 10 to save more than 70%.

Riga, Latvia

The Latvian capital is a beautiful combination of antiquity and modernity. Riga's Spekeri neighborhood is a creative center with art galleries and trendy cafes. Visit the city between February 24 and March 2 to save 65%.

Munich, Germany

Munich, Germany, is famous for its beer gardens and festivals. A must-see in the city is the English Park, an ideal place for winter walks. Dates: March 3-12, 70% savings.

Zagreb, Croatia

The Croatian capital is a great destination for those who want to combine relaxation with local culture. Visit the Dolac Market to buy fresh produce and Croatian treats and enjoy a comfortable stroll through the historic streets. Dates: November 14-20, save 69 percent.

Valencia, Spain

This city is known for its beaches, historic center, and contemporary art. Don't miss Ruzafa, Valencia's bohemian neighborhood, home to alternative cafes and art galleries that are perfect for a leisurely vacation. Dates: December 9-16, save 55 percent.

Each of these cities has its own unique atmosphere and will be able to satisfy the most demanding tastes of travelers. Tom Church noted that it is worth booking a trip now to find really good deals. The sooner you book your tickets, the more options you will have for hotels and flights.
